## Limits and Quotas

After the v4.2 planner regression in Quillbase, large star-join queries began exceeding the memory governor, and we introduced hard quotas to contain blast radius. These limits are enforced per session, not per query, so maintainers adjusting them should account for multi-statement transactions. The regression itself was fixed in v4.3, but the quotas stay: they caught two unrelated incidents since. Do not remove them without a load test on the Fenwick replica. Current quota constants follow.

tuning constants:
BUDGETS = {
    "rusix": 478,
    "caswyn": 617,
    "feneth": 1022,
}

# Service Accounts: String Extraction

The `extract-i18n` script pulls translatable strings from all Bramblewick repos and pushes them to the Glossa service. It runs under the `i18n-extractor` service account. Do not run it under your personal account; Glossa rate-limits individual users aggressively. The account has write access to the staging catalog only. Set the token in your shell before invoking the script. The current staging token is below.

API key for kahap-kafog: zpat15_6qzxZ7YR8aDwjmp

Action item from the Brindlehop outage review: our canary deploys were promoting after just ten minutes, which is how the bad Cartfox release slipped through. We're tightening the gating rules so canaries must bake for an hour and pass error-budget checks first. For support folks: this means fixes may land a bit slower, but fewer surprise breakages. The new gating rules and timelines are written up on the internal page here.

runbook for tagug-hafog: https://jira.lumiclabs.internal/projects/pages/pages/9773c0d8